Conor McGregor Threatens KSI & Hints at 'Influencer' Fight
© Kyle Terada-USA TODAY Sports

Conor McGregor has added fuel to the influencer boxing world, hinting at a potential showdown with YouTuber-turned-boxer KSI while taking shots at the UFC for blocking his lucrative plans.

Speaking to The Schmo on Thursday, the former UFC champion expressed frustration with the organization after his $250 million boxing fight against Logan Paul was nixed.

“I’m more inclined now for this influencer-(expletive)-whatever you call it because it’s astronomical money,” McGregor said.

McGregor’s comments come after weeks of speculation surrounding a boxing match against Logan Paul, which the mixed martial artist announced himself as taking place in India.

However, UFC CEO Dana White shut down the idea on Jan. 15 while appearing on the "Pardon My Take" podcast, emphasizing McGregor’s contract with the promotion and impending return during 2025.

“No, no [he won’t fight KSI or Logan Paul]," White said. "Hopefully Conor McGregor returns in the fall.”

A week after White's comments, on a bus ride to the U.S. presidential inauguration, the Irishman threatened KSI as well as the Paul brothers.

“Here’s the deal, I’m gonna slap the head off the two of you, and KSI," McGregor said. "All three.

"You're mixers to me, do you understand that? Side jobs, a little side job."

McGregor, 36, has not fought since suffering a leg injury in 2021 against Dustin Poirier. He was initially expected to return to the UFC in 2024, but another injury delayed it ahead of UFC 303.

KSI has not replied to McGregor's latest comments, but he also seemed to agree to take on the former UFC champion on Jan. 8 when he posted a message on X related to a post claiming the two of them would square off with KSI replacing Logan Paul in the reported fight.

“Not rumored. I’m very down,” KSI posted on X.

KSI fought Logan Paul for the last time in 2019 in a rematch to settle a presumed online rivalry with the former emerging victorious by a split decision. The first bout ended in a majority draw.
